百度试题 结果1 题目在CSS中,“float:left;”的作用是( )。A、元素向右浮动B、清除元素浮动C、元素向左浮动D、元素不浮动 相关知识点: 试题来源: 解析 C 略 反馈 收藏
float: left属性用于使元素脱离正常的文档流,并向左浮动,使得后续的元素可以环绕它。如果你想要使用float: left来均匀分布元素,通常需要结合其他CSS属性来实现。 基础概念 浮动(Float):CSS中的浮动属性允许元素脱离正常的文档流,并向左或向右移动,直到其边缘碰到包含框或另一个浮动元素的边缘为止。
点评:CSS中很多时候会用到浮动来布局,也就是经常见到的float:left或者float:right,简单点来说,前者是左浮动(往左侧向前边的非浮动元素飘,全是飘得元素的话,就按照流式来浮动从左到右,放不下则换行),后者是右浮(往右飘)动。但仅仅是如此吗? No! 要注意以下几点: 1、 浮动元素会被自动设置成块级元素,相当...
在CSS中,"float:left"是一个关键属性,它的作用是让元素向左浮动。当多个div元素需要在一个页面上排列时,通常它们会按照默认的行内布局,即每个div占据一行。然而,通过在div的样式中设置"float:left",你可以打破这种默认行为,使得一个div能够与其相邻的元素在同一行上显示,从而实现多元素的并排布局...
CSS中的float属性可以用于控制元素的浮动位置。当一个元素设置了float: left属性时,它会向左浮动,其他元素会围绕它进行布局。 使用float: left属性可以打破div的高度,原因如下: 浮动元素脱离文档流:浮动元素会脱离正常的文档流,不再占据父元素的空间。这意味着父元素的高度不会自动适应浮动元素的高度,导致父元素的...
float:left 使元素左浮动,同时元素变成块。最常用的,就是让几个块元素显示在同一行。例如多个div要显示到同一行。clear 清除浮动,使元素换行。clear:left;左侧不允许浮动,跟前一元素不在同一行。clear:right;右侧不允许浮动,与后一元素不在同一行。clear:both;两侧都不许浮动。margin:0 auto;是...
float:left//这条最重要,要将几条li水平显示 } 而遇到大的div块级元素时,这种向左浮动的方式同样适用,例如 像这种情况,也可以设置ul,在里面写入li,将这几个div置于li里面,在设置flloat:left,但是相对麻烦,我们可以采取如下办法: 三个div均设置class,class名写成一样; ...
container加上float:left是因为元素设置为浮动并且不设置width时,它的宽度是它的内容决定的(CSS权威指南...